Amhara Region to get Integrated Agro-industrial Park

The Amhara Regional State is going to establish an integrated agro industrial park in Bure town, located to the east of the region, during the course of the second Growth and Transformation Plan (GTP II) in its bid to enhance the region’s industrial base.

Member of the central committee of the Amhara National Democratic Movement (ANDM) and Minister of the Ministry of Industry, Ahimed Abitew, made public the region’s plan to develop the industrial park while presenting its GTP II for the scholars gathered at Addis Ababa to discuss the way forward and achievements of the party in the past 35 years.

Ahmed noted that development of industrial parks in different part of the region is in line with the federal government’s policy of gradual transition to an industrial economy.  The region will develop more than 100 industrial shades on 2,000 hectares of land in a bid to strengthen its industrial foundation.

“Establishing an industrial park will pave the way to enhance the flow of investment toward the region coupled with a concerted investment promotion activity,” said the minister.

According to Ahmed, the country has planned to establish 17 integrated agro industrial parks in different areas.

The minster noted that agro industrial parks are established with in 100 kilometer radius distance from input source and output market.

The minister also highlighted that agro processing parks are planned to be developed in the rift valley areas of Oromiya, at Hawassa of the Sothern Nations Nationalities and People’s region and western Tigray among others.

Ethiopia has embarked on the development of two types of industrial parks; integrated agro industrial parks and large scale industrial parks. The Ethiopian government has unveiled its plan to develop industrial parks in major economic corridors of the country at a total cost of 10 billion USD within the coming ten years period. One of such industrial parks whose development is underway in Hawassa is expected to be completed in the near future.
